About Kharsang H Q Ii Village

Kharsang H Q Ii is a mid sized village in Kharsang tehsil, in the district of Changlang, Arunachal Pradesh. The Census of India 2011 recorded a population of 833, made up of 432 males and 401 females. That works out to a sex ratio of about 928 females per 1000 males.

Getting to Kharsang H Q Ii

The census records public bus service for Kharsang H Q Ii as Available within village. Private bus service is recorded as Available within village. For rail, the census notes the nearest railway station as Available within 10+ km distance. These entries describe what was recorded in 2011 and services may have changed since.
